Category: None Group: None Status: Open Resolution: None Priority: 5 Submitted By: Jean-Christophe Helary (brandelune) Assigned to: Nobody/Anonymous (nobody) Summary: Browsing wrong folders from project properties Initial Comment: When a new project is created, its name saved in the folder tree, browsing the different folders (source/target) from the project property window opens a window that does not point at the new project root, but at the last opened project root. The expected behavior would be to have the browse function open first at the root of the new project. I think it is a duplicate of something I filed a while ago but I can't seem to find the reference. ---------------------------------------------------------------------- Comment By: Nobody/Anonymous (nobody) Date: 2006-06-23 04:16 Message: Logged In: NO Similarly, when the project is deplaced as a whole, the file location being hard coded in omegat.project OmegaT displays a property "error" even when the folders are in the new "relative" expected position. OmegaT should hardcode the position _relative_ to the file omegat.project to allow for simple global project displacement.
